Technical Trend Evolution and Price Momentum
Recent technical assessments reveal that Wockhardt's overall trend has upgraded from mildly bullish to bullish, signalling increased investor confidence. The stock closed at ₹1,886.85 on 29 Jul 2026, marking a 1.15% gain from the previous close of ₹1,865.40. Intraday price action showed a high of ₹1,897.45 and a low of ₹1,843.80, indicating healthy volatility within a positive range.
Despite this upward momentum, the stock remains below its 52-week high of ₹2,420.00 but comfortably above its 52-week low of ₹1,086.80, reflecting a strong recovery trajectory over the past year. The daily moving averages have turned bullish, reinforcing the short-term positive price momentum and suggesting that the stock is gaining traction among traders and investors alike.
MACD and RSI: Divergent Signals Across Timeframes
The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ator presents a mixed picture. On a weekly basis, the MACD remains mildly bearish, hinting at some short-term caution among market participants. However, the monthly MACD has turned bullish, signalling that the longer-term momentum is strengthening. This divergence suggests that while short-term traders might experience intermittent pullbacks, the broader trend favours upward movement.
Relative Strength Index (RSI) readings further complicate the outlook. The weekly RSI currently shows no definitive signal, indicating a neutral momentum in the near term. Conversely, the monthly RSI is bearish, which could imply that the stock is experiencing some overbought conditions or weakening momentum over the longer horizon. Investors should monitor these RSI levels closely, as a sustained bearish RSI on the monthly chart might temper enthusiasm despite other bullish signals.

Bollinger Bands and KST Indicate Mixed Momentum
Bollinger Bands provide additional insight into price volatility and trend strength. On a weekly basis, the bands are bullish, suggesting that price movements are expanding upwards with strong momentum. The monthly Bollinger Bands are mildly bullish, indicating a more cautious but still positive longer-term trend. This aligns with the MACD monthly bullish signal, reinforcing the idea of sustained upward pressure over time.
The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ator, which measures momentum across multiple timeframes, also shows a split view. Weekly KST readings are bullish, supporting the recent positive price action and short-term momentum. However, the monthly KST is mildly bearish, echoing the caution seen in the monthly RSI and suggesting that longer-term momentum may be facing some resistance or consolidation.
Moving Averages and Volume-Based Indicators
Daily moving averages have decisively turned bullish, signalling that the stock is currently in an uptrend on a short-term basis. This is a critical factor for traders looking for entry points, as moving averages often act as dynamic support levels during price advances.
Volume-based indicators such as On-Balance Volume (OBV) show no clear trend on a weekly basis but are bullish on the monthly chart. This suggests that accumulation is occurring over the longer term, with institutional investors potentially increasing their holdings despite short-term fluctuations. The Dow Theory analysis aligns with this, showing no clear weekly trend but a bullish monthly trend, further supporting the case for a sustained upward trajectory.
Comparative Returns and Market Context
Wockhardt's stock performance relative to the Sensex highlights its strong long-term growth potential. Year-to-date, the stock has delivered a robust 30.5% return, significantly outperforming the Sensex’s negative 9.9% return over the same period. Over one year, Wockhardt has gained 12.6%, while the Sensex declined by 5.1%. The disparity is even more pronounced over three and five years, with Wockhardt delivering extraordinary returns of 682.3% and 265.2% respectively, dwarfing the Sensex’s 16.0% and 46.4% gains.
However, over the past ten years, the Sensex has outperformed Wockhardt, returning 172.1% compared to the stock’s 90.2%. This suggests that while Wockhardt has been a stellar performer in recent years, investors should consider the broader market cycles and sector-specific factors when evaluating long-term holdings.
